Find the values of x and y. Write your answers in simplest form.

Answer:

x = 4

y = 2√2

Step-by-step explanation:

This triangle can be recognized as a 45 - 45 - 90, right isosceles triangle. The hypotenuse in a right isosceles triangle is √2 times a leg. We can say:

x = √2 * 2√2

x = 4

Since the triangle is isosceles, we can say the legs are equal, therefore:

y = 2√2
